The differences that could change the result

The overall score points one way, but a specific use case or product condition may point another.

Overall Score
Jupiter81
Solid89

Solid Card has the higher Overall Score by 8 points.

Entry cost & FX
Jupiter$0 plan · 1–1.8% FX
Solid$0 plan · 1% FX

Solid Card has the lower published FX fee (1% vs 1–1.8%).

Purchase rewards
Jupiter2% base · up to 4%
Solid3% base · up to 5%

Solid Card has the higher published base cashback rate (3% vs 2%).

Funds control
JupiterCustodial balance
SolidSelf-controlled wallet

Jupiter Card uses a custodial balance setup, while Solid Card uses a self-controlled wallet setup. Neither approach is always better, so choose the level of control you are comfortable with.

Everyday access
JupiterVirtual · Apple Pay, Google Pay
SolidVirtual · Apple Pay, Google Pay

Both cards list the same number of card formats and phone-wallet options.

Money movement
Jupiter2 stablecoins · Noah local and SWIFT payouts
Solid3 stablecoins · Stablecoin transfers

Solid Card lists more stablecoins and ways to send money out (4 vs 3).

04 · The takeaway

Solid Card is the stronger all-round choice

Solid Card finishes ahead with an Overall Score of 89 versus 81 for Jupiter Card. Solid Card has the lower published FX fee (1% vs 1–1.8%). Solid Card has the higher published base cashback rate (3% vs 2%).

Jupiter Card can still be the more comfortable choice if its availability, card setup or way of holding funds suits you better. Jupiter Card uses a custodial balance setup, while Solid Card uses a self-controlled wallet setup. Neither approach is always better, so choose the level of control you are comfortable with.

Solid Card lists more stablecoins and ways to send money out (4 vs 3). Before applying, confirm availability in your country and recheck the provider's current fees and reward conditions.

05 · Common questions

Jupiter vs Solid FAQ

Is Jupiter or Solid better overall?

Solid Card has the higher Overall Score (89 vs 81). That does not make it better for everyone: your preferred fees, rewards, way of holding funds and country availability can change the practical choice.

Which has lower fees, Jupiter or Solid?

Solid Card has the lower published FX fee (1% vs 1–1.8%). Compare plan, FX, card-spend, top-up and ATM charges separately because one fee does not represent the full cost.

Which has better cashback, Jupiter or Solid?

Solid Card has the higher published base cashback rate (3% vs 2%). Maximum rates may depend on tiers, caps, categories or other conditions, so the entry rate and reward asset matter too.

How do Jupiter and Solid differ on custody?

Jupiter Card uses a custodial balance setup, while Solid Card uses a self-controlled wallet setup. Neither approach is always better, so choose the level of control you are comfortable with.
